If You Stay Ready, You Don’t Have To Get Ready

Most of us have heard that statement at least once in life. Maybe from a mentor, a parent, a coach, or someone who believed in our potential before we could see it for ourselves. The phrase sounds simple, almost cliché at this point, but there is so much depth hiding beneath it.

I want to take a moment to expand on what it means to me. At the end of this, I hope you walk away seeing something new in it for yourself. Something personal. Something useful. Something actionable.

When I say if you stay ready, you don’t have to get ready, I’m talking about creating a life where preparation becomes a lifestyle. Where discipline replaces waiting. Where intention replaces luck.

Opportunity rarely shows up when it’s convenient and it never knocks twice the same way. When it comes, you either have to step into it or watch it pass. Staying ready means the moment arrives and instead of scrambling to catch up, you only need to adjust.

And that’s the part most people overlook. Staying ready doesn’t mean being perfect. It means being prepared enough that the unfamiliar only requires fine tuning, not rebuilding.
